Boy Burned for Not Selling Drugs


A man has been charged with burning a 10-year-old boy more than 50 times with cigarettes because the child was playing with friends instead of selling drugs,
authorities said.

Robert Bligen, 46, recruited the child to sell drugs near his home, but when the boy would walk away, Bligen burned him on his face, shoulders and back, police said. The unidentified child was
treated at a hospital and released.

Bligen was charged Wednesday with aggravated child abuse. Authorities believe other children may have been involved.

"I don't think I've ever seen one 10 years old before," police spokesman William Proffitt said.

The boy's grandmother noticed the burns and called police. The child initially told authorities he received the injuries during a
fight with other children.

Bligen was being held at the Pinellas County jail on $50,000 bond.
